
Long Pass by Joey Connolly
In his first collection Joey Connolly tries to say simple things, but to say them truthfully is complicated and the poems wittily, angrily, elegiacally run out of control. His is a complex, vigorous, and above all entertaining struggle.
'A North-of-England Cavafy' - David Wheatley, The Guardian; 'Long Pass, for its humour, strange voicings, playfulness, and ability to move the reader, should be celebrated' - New Welsh Review on Long Pass
Joey Connolly grew up in Sheffield, studied in Manchester and now works in London as the Director of Faber Academy. He received an Eric Gregory award in 2012, and his first collection, Long Pass, was published by Carcanet in 2017.
